CURRENT ACTIVITIES:
Management & marketing consultant to physicians (primarily serving practices
of 1-10 physicians) and healthcare businesses
Licensed Appraiser and Broker specializing in healthcare practices, Licenses
#00767129 and BK#3206346
CME Faculty on medical practice business issues for national and state medical
associations.
Author and expert-resource for state & national medical periodicals, books,
& videos; Editorial Consultant to Medical Economics Magazine.
EXPERIENCE:
I have broad experience in strategic planning, management, operations, marketing,
valuation & brokerage of many medical specialties and ancillary healthcare
businesses nationwide. Since 1983 I have assisted in the growth and success
of over 500 health care practices and companies in the United States, including
the formation of over 40 medical groups and IPAs of up to 1,200 members. In
addition, I have provided management and training to healthcare business consulting
groups and MSOs.
